Roger Taylor and Brian May from Queen. Not due to them being overt assholes, but about how the treated the cinematic legacy of Freddy Mercury.
The blocked a movie idea with Sasha Baron Cohen playing Freddie in his flamboyant, over the top lifestyle as they wanted it to be 'more about the band' and they wanted Freddies death to be the middle part of the story, where the last half was them two (as Roger Deacon had walked away from them) protecting Freddies legacy.
I mean, the reason people loved Freddie was over his larger than life persona, and I'm convinced Cohen could've struck the note between the over-the-top, the fabulous and the pesonal Freddie.
Instead we got BoRep, which was an awful movie with a polished up storyline and danger free scenes. Also it was horribly edited.
I must say, they haven't done horrible stuff, they are decent individuals. But they got their succes out of working with Freddie yet they fail to see why everybody was so enchanted by Freddie and not so much by themselves.
